Why kidney stones can be a problem?
Sometimes stones pass from the kidney into the ureters and don’t always abide in the kidney. Ureters are tiny and sensitive, and the stones may be too large to go smoothly down the ureter to the bladder.
The passage of stones down the ureter can lead to spasms and irritation of the ureters. This results in blood appearing in the urine.
Sometimes the flow of urine is blocked by these stones. This is called a urinary obstruction. Urinary obstructions can result in kidney infection and kidney damage.
